The First Outdoor Knitting of Spring

There are lots of ways to mark the change of the seasons. One way I mark the transition from winter to spring is when I can start to sit on my small balcony in the sunshine without a sweater on and enjoy a bit of knitting or reading or spinning. Overall, this week has been quite nice in Chicago and Liberty and I took advantage of that fact and made some progress towards leaving Sleeve Island while enjoying some podcasts in the sunshine.

I'm hoping tomorrow will bring me to closer to being able to catch the boat from Sleeve Island to the Isles of Copius Finishing. And I'm going to be helped along by the Chicago Public Library. Now you can "borrow" audiobooks electronically. How cool is that?
